自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(34)
  • 收藏
  • 关注

原创 python和c#区别_Python和C#哪个好?有什么区别?

大家应该都知道,Python和C#同属于编程语言,这两门语言可以应用于web开发领域,但是他们之间存在很大的差异,不少人在选择的时候都会纠结Python和C#选择哪个好?接下来我们来看看他们之间的区别吧。Python语言被设计的类似于英语一样,只要你使用合适的变量名称,许多表达式就很容易读懂,而且Python语法简单,没有过多的修饰词,所以Python写出来的代码易读易学。C#从C++和Java中...

2021-01-29 16:26:32 8483

原创 pci mysql root user_linux pci网卡驱动

Linux网卡驱动分析Linux网卡驱动分析学习应该是一个先把问题简单化,在把问题复杂化的过程。一开始就着手处理复杂的问题,难免让人有心惊胆颤,捉襟见肘的感觉。读Linux网卡驱动也是一样。那长长的源码夹杂着那些我们陌生的变量和符号,望而生畏便是理所当然的了。不要担心,事情总有解决的办法,先把一些我们管不着的代码切割出去,留下必须的部分,把框架掌握了,哪其他的事情自然就水到渠成了,这是笔者的心得。...

2021-01-28 11:24:30 64

原创 nuxt express mysql_nuxt服务端渲染应用部署

nuxt服务端渲染应用部署为了提高运行的稳定性,我们采用PM2来管理程序。PM2是node进程管理工具,可以利用它来简化很多node应用管理的繁琐任务,如性能监控、自动重启、负载均衡等,而且使用非常简单。下载PM2npm install pm2 -g上传项目nuxt项目除了 node_modules 和 .nuxt 这两个目录外,其它的都上传到服务器。下载nuxt项目的依赖库npm install...

2021-01-28 09:35:36 259

原创 redis和mysql图书管理系统_从零开始部署图书管理系统

1.创建虚拟机centos7创建虚拟机的步骤就省略了2.配置阿里云的源2.1备份所有repocd /etc/yum.repos.dmkdir repobakmv * repobak/2.2下载阿里云源和epal拓展源w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repowget -...

2021-01-26 19:30:40 420

原创 mysql gui怎么用_如何安全的远程使用MySQL GUI工具

MySQL是易于使用的数据库的同义词,大部分数据库驱动的网络应用都把MySQL做为首选数据库,所以MySQL在很多网络服务器上都有应用。尽管MySQL命令语句工具非常有用,但是如果你没有熟练的掌握SQL语法,工作起来就会耗费相当多的时间。于是 phpMyAdmin这样的工具应运而生。MySQL开发者们自行开发出了能够连接本地或者远程MySQL数据库的GUI工具。这些工具包括MySQL管理员(MyS...

2021-01-26 07:22:12 146

原创 mysql galera 脑裂_MySQL Galera集群的心跳间隔调整

MySQL Galera集群的心跳间隔调整当在两个数据中心之间部署galera的集群时,由于经常WAN的不稳定而导致galera产生脑裂而引发集群重新选举,所在在网络不稳定的情况下,我们可以适当调整检查的间隔和心跳超时的参数.150503 20:21:25 [Note] WSREP: (96ccaff4-f176-11e4-a670-d2ca25a9d25b, 'tcp://0.0.0.0:456...

2021-01-26 02:50:24 349

原创 pyopengl创建窗口失败_VS2019创建第一个C++项目说明

VS2019相对于VS2017,在细节方面有一些地方进行里改进,让使用体验更加人性化了。现在给大家介绍一下使用VS2019创建第一个C++项目,进而熟悉下VS2019。一、启动界面二、启动后进入VS2019的项目主界面1.打开最近项:会展示近期打开的项目、文件夹、文件,最后一次打开的在最上面,方便快速启动之前打开过的代码。2.克隆或签出代码:从Github或AzureDevOps等联机...

2021-01-22 23:09:59 183

原创 devexpress mysql_DevExpress控件使用经验总结

DevExpress是一个比较有名的界面控件套件,提供了一系列的界面控件套件的DotNet界面控件。本文主要介绍我在使用DevExpress控件过程中,遇到或者发现的一些问题解决方案,或者也可以所示一些小的经验总结。总体来讲,使用DevExpress控件,可以获得更高效的界面设计以及更美观的效果。本文主要通过给出相应的例子以及相关界面效果来说明问题,希望大家能够从中获得好的知识和思路。1、 应用O...

2021-01-19 19:02:52 116

原创 mysql 驱动地址_常用数据库的驱动程序和Url地址

常用数据库的驱动程序及JDBC URL:Oracle数据库:驱动程序包名:ojdbc6.jar驱动类的名字:oracle.jdbc.driver.OracleDriverJDBC URL:jdbc:oracle:thin:@dbip:port:databasename说明:驱动程序包名有可能会变JDBC URL中黑色字体部分必须原封不动的保留,为该驱动识别的URL格式。红色字体部分需要根据数据库的...

2021-01-19 09:31:25 1371

原创 nginx源码编译安装mysql_源码编译安装lnmp环境(nginx-1.14.2 + mysql-5.6.43 + php-5.6.30 )------踩了无数坑,重装了十几次服务器才会的,不容易...

和LAMP不同的是,LNMP中的N指的是Nginx(类似于Apache的一种web服务软件),并且php是作为一个独立服务存在的,这个服务叫做php-fpm,Nginx直接处理静态请求,动态请求会转发给php-fpm。目前LNMP环境的应用非常多。在静态页面的处理上,Nginx比Apache更强;但在动态页面的处理上,Nginx并不占优势。安装顺序nginx -- php --- mysql安装...

2021-01-19 09:08:12 107

原创 查看mysql进程ps_查看系统进程:ps、top

1.ps命令:提供最近进程的快照。显示当前活跃进程的简要信息。常见使用:(1)与grep命令配合查找是否有相应进程存活ps -ef | grep mysql-e:显示全部进程(与-A参数效果相同)-f:按指定格式显示(效果可参见图1.1和图1.2的对比)图1.1图1.2(2)ps -aux:显示所有包含其他使用者的行程2.top命令:显示linux进程,动态且实时显示系统进程的简要信息; 并提供简...

2021-01-19 08:19:36 523

原创 mysql 联合索引 单列索引_Mysql优化-mysql索引-多个单列索引、联合索引

Mysql优化-mysql索引-多列索引、联合索引说明为了提高数据库效率,建索引是家常便饭,而在实际工作中,多条件搜索是我们最常用到的,整理一下多条件搜索时如何选择建立索引。相关介绍索引确实可以极大的提高我们的查询效率,但是并不是索引建立的越多就越能提高我们的查询效率。当我们建立多个索引时,一方面会占用我们很多的磁盘空间,另一方面当我们进行多列联合查询时,Mysql会自动帮我们选择索引效率高的那一...

2021-01-19 07:51:22 255

转载 mysql 唯一索引 异常,mysql唯一索引用作java中的异常处理方法

I want to know whether is it a good idea to catch exception based on unique index of sql in java.i want to catch an exception like 'duplicate entry for 1-0' if so then handle exception otherwise inser...

2021-01-19 07:19:16 1147

原创 mysql如何统一字符集_mysql如何批量修改字符集

mysql如何批量修改字符集的方法:首先需要利用语句,生成所有实际执行的语句;然后基于MySQL的元数据表,得到一组可直接执行的SQL列表;最后直接将语句粘贴并执行即可。本教程操作环境:windows7系统、mysql8.0.22版,该方法适用于所有品牌电脑。相关免费学习推荐:mysql数据库(视频)mysql如何批量修改字符集的方法:1. 修改数据库编码及字符集这一步比较简单,直接执行即可:AL...

2021-01-19 06:25:58 338

原创 mysql ibdata 太大_MySQL ibdata1文件太大的解决办法

在MySQL数据库中,如果不指定innodb_file_per_table=1参数单独保存每个表的数据,MySQL的数据都会存放在ibdata1文件里,时间久了这个文件就会变的非常大。下面是参考网上的一些资料,把数据分别保存在各数据库子目录里的方法,这样新产生的ibdata1文件就不会太大了。下面是在Ubuntu 14.04.12 x64,MySQL5.5上对ibdata1进行瘦身,操作过程的整理...

2021-01-19 05:40:44 535

原创 sql语句分组mysql_Mysql常用sql语句(12)- group by 分组查询

测试必备的Mysql常用sql语句系列前言group by 关键字可以根据一个或多个字段对查询结果进行分组group by 一般都会结合Mysql聚合函数来使用如果需要指定条件来过滤分组后的结果集,需要结合having关键字;原因:where不能与聚合函数联合使用 并且where 是在 group by 之前执行的group by 的语法格式GROUP BY [,,]确认测试表里有什么数据,...

2021-01-18 21:50:41 205

原创 mysql空间释放_Mysql InnoDB删除数据后释放磁盘空间的方法

Innodb数据库对于已经删除的数据只是标记为删除,并不真正释放所占用的磁盘空间,这就导致InnoDB数据库文件不断增长。如果在创建数据库的时候设置innodb_file_per_table=1,这样InnoDB会对每个表创建一个数据文件,然后只需要运行OPTIMIZE TABLE 命令就可以释放所有已经删除的磁盘空间。运行OPTIMIZE TABLE 表名后,虽然最后会报Table does n...

2021-01-18 21:46:12 81

原创 mysql横向纵向_mysql怎么更改纵向变横向排列

本篇文章将介绍如何使用sql语句将表数据从纵向展示改为横向展示。mysql中,查询纵向转横向可用case when语句,具体步骤如下:第一步,创建数据表,我这里已创建完成,以下是展示数据图。第二步,纵向显示每个班级的总分,用如下语句:select class,sum(score) from student group by class;查询结果:第三步,要将结果横向显示,则用case when语句...

2021-01-18 19:08:29 3232

原创 mysql update 字符数据库_MySQL数据库之UPDATE更新语句精解

CREATE TABLE table1(a INT NOT NULL UNIQUE,b INT NOT NULL UNIQUE,c INT NOT NULL UNIQUE);假设table1中已经有了3条记录a b c1 1 12 2 23 3 3下面我们使用REPLACE语句向table1中插入一条记录。REPLACE INTO table1(a, b, c) VALUES(1,2,3);返回的...

2021-01-18 18:44:24 240

原创 advice 和 拦截器_Spring的拦截器与增强器

1.拦截器1) 前增强拦截器在目标对象方法执行之前,执行此拦截器为目标对象增加新功能实现接口: MethodBeforeAdvice2) 后增强拦截器在目标对象方法执行之后,执行此拦截器为目标对象增加新功能实现接口: AfterReturningAdvice3) 环绕增强拦截器在目标对象方法执行前后,执行此拦截器为目标对象增加新功能实现接口: MethodInterceptor4) 抛出增强拦截器...

2021-01-17 14:17:05 344

原创 rmii用法_如何使用STM32CubeMX配置ETH(RMII)

最近,刚接触STM32CubeMX,感觉功能非常强大,特别是对于ETH、USB、FAT等特别方便,不用再像以前那样去找各种移植方法(移植起来既麻烦也耽误时间)。此处,我以自己手头上的一个板子(STM32F207VCT6)为例,记录一下以太网的配置过程,中间也走了一些弯路,希望其他同志今后在配置ETH的时候可以借鉴参考,以节省自己的开发周期。具体配置过程:1、打开STM32CubeMX,并选择好相应...

2021-01-14 15:52:45 708

原创 centos 添加路由命令_Centos5.5 下的永久添加静态路由的方法

手动添加路由的方式为:route add -net 172.16.6.0 netmask 255.255.255.0 gw 172.16.2.25route add -net是centos下的添加静态路由网络的方式,netmask是网络段的子网掩,gw表示下一跳的地址,其实就是指172.16.6.0此网段的路由通过172.16.2.25出去,这只是临时的效果,如果服务器重启则失败,如何能让其永久生...

2021-01-14 15:14:06 491

原创 求取给定的二叉树的镜像_几道和「二叉树」有关的算法面试题

二叉树的详细讲解请戳这:懵逼树上懵逼果:学习二分搜索树1. 二叉树的前序遍历题目来源于 LeetCode 第 144 号问题:二叉树的前序遍历。题目描述 给定一个二叉树,返回它的 前序 遍历。题目解析 用栈(Stack)的思路来处理问题。前序遍历的顺序为根-左-右,具体算法为:把根节点push到栈中循环检测栈是否为空,若不空,则取出栈顶元素,保存其值看其右子节点是否存在,若存在则push到栈中看其...

2021-01-14 03:15:53 35

原创 系统要不要更新_涨知识!手机经常弹出“更新系统”提示,到底要不要更新?...

业内资深从业者深度剖析!原创内容、请勿抄袭。文| 薰儿前言现在的手机就是有两种,智能机和功能机。功能所有的功能都是定制的,看到没,个人定制,高级,不过很可惜,软件和硬件都不具备兼容性,用户毫无自由度可言,这一类手机不存在更新卡不卡的问题。至于我们通常所说安卓机和苹果机都是属于智能机,用户的自由度很高,安卓机高于苹果机,但是安全性比苹果机弱。苹果:为了安全,必须限制自由;为了自由,就必须限制自由。在...

2021-01-13 22:51:45 191

原创 最新版本_火狐浏览器最新版本安装_火狐浏览器安卓版下载

火狐浏览器最新版本安装软件介绍:火狐浏览器最新版本安装带给您快速、智能、安全的移动互联网优质体验。它速度超快,简单易用,支持多项个性化设置,并通过安全性与隐私权保护功能保护您的网络安全。火狐浏览器最新版本安装软件优势:进阶安全性:控制您的隐私、安全性,以及您想在网络上分享多少数据隐私保护:支持Do Not Track (请勿跟踪),保护用户隐私放心浏览:内建网络欺诈和恶意软件检测提醒火狐浏览器最新...

2021-01-13 19:24:51 279

原创 python 筛选文件_Python 从文件中筛选出ip 正则表达(re)

#!/usr/bin/envpython#_*_coding:utf-8_*___author__='gaogd'importrewithopen('arr.txt','r')asf:forlineinf.readlines():result2=re.findall('[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}\.[0-9]{1,3}',li...

2021-01-13 17:21:09 280

原创 攻防世界 适合做桌面_攻防世界高手进阶pwn

歇了很长一段时间,终于开始了我的攻防世界pwn之路。立一个flag:每日一题,只能多不能少。0x00 dice_game检查保护image.png查看逻辑,这是一个猜数游戏,猜对50次就可以得到flag。关键点就在这个随机数种子,如果把这个种子设成0,又给了libc.so.6,那么这个随机数就在我们的掌控那个范围内了。image.png漏洞点在read函数,分配了0x50大小的空间,buf分配了5...

2021-01-13 14:43:04 216

原创 pythonipo模型_【python量化】Fama-French三因子回归A股实证(附源码)

01三因子回归模型Fama-French三因子回归是量化中最经典的模型之一,最早提出是在论文《Common risk factors in the returns on stocks and bonds》中,FAMA三因子回归模型可表示如下 其中,rt为投资组合的收益率,rf为无风险收益率,SMB为规模因子,HML为账面市值比因子,MKT为市场因子。Fama-French三因子回归通过计算上述的...

2021-01-12 10:50:32 2867

原创 python爬虫怎么改变响应的编码_简单爬虫教程一

在这个互联网时代,得到数据能帮助你更快的取得成功。因为我们可以从数据中分析用户的行为。通常我们用爬虫这种应用来获取网络中的数据。在N多编程语言中,个人觉得python很适合用来写爬虫。python这门语言有很多科学计算的库,使用python爬取数据后,可以很方便的就用它自带的库分析数据。并且python的语法也很简单,是一个门适合新手入门的编程语言。编写一个简单爬虫案例:确保安装了Python环境...

2021-01-09 19:20:58 295

原创 函数平移口诀_5分钟掌握二次函数图像平移技巧

二次函数图像的平移对于很多刚接触这方面知识的同学而言有些困难。不过仔细研究后其实并没有想象中那么难。在做题之前我们只需要将规律记牢,然后熟练运用即可。那么二次函数图像的平移有什么规律呢?这个口诀大家一定要记牢:“左加右减,上加下减”尤其是在做填空选择题时,熟练运用口诀能为我们节约大量的做题时间。为了更好地让大家掌握这个技巧,我们通过几道例题来实操下。这道例题只要我们使用口诀就能快速写出最终答案,不...

2021-01-05 22:59:23 3633

原创 js动态修改path值 svg_vue.config.js 的完整配置(超详细)!

前段时间,对部门的个别项目进行Vue3.0+ts框架的迁移,刚开始研究的时候也是踩坑特别多,尤其我们的项目还有些特殊的webpack配置,所以,研究vue.config.js的配置的时候也是查阅了各种资料文档,最终,完成了项目webpack的特殊配置。今天分享一下,我们项目当中的一些webpack配置,希望能给大家有所启发;只要配置多了,你就会发现其实所有的配置的都是相似的,尤其像插件的...

2021-01-03 19:47:01 1202

原创 ida so 不root_再也不用调so啦——centos7 MAC环境配置

参考文章——再也不用调so啦跨平台模拟执行 - AndroidNativeEmu食用手册这篇文章只介绍了windows环境,centos7环境配置好还是费了我好多事,特此记录一下。因为这个项目需要python3.7,所以需要先安装python3.7。MAC 安装Python3.7$ brew install python如果报错的话还需要根据提示执行下面的命令$ brew link --ove...

2021-01-03 19:38:26 82

原创 python取数字第一位数_【Python】你能算出我的电话号码吗?

上一节:<<跟我玩绕口令,你肯定比不过我>> 听说你们经过上节课,玩 青蛙绕口令 玩得很嗨,没人比得过你们了、哈哈哈,其实编程用来解决生活中的问题,这样我们对编程才有继续学习的兴趣;当编程真实的解决了你的问题,你就爱上了编程。 在过去的几篇文章里,你已经学到了一些编程的基础知识,可以解决一些基本的数学问题。如计算面积啊,数学公式啊。等等。那么为了让你真正的能够...

2021-01-01 23:17:24 2308

原创 在万彩手影大师上怎么制作微课_学习万彩手影动画心得

疫情期间,有更多时间接触电脑,前一阵单位组织培训,然后接触了微课,虽然微课早就有,但是在我这还是很陌生的。过去我们都是用PPT做课件,都是不能动的,比较死板,最近发现万彩公司真的是教师的福音。先后学习了fs、万彩动画,最近又学习了万彩手影。过去看到别人的微课,都有手势的效果,感觉很酷炫,也非常的羡慕,没想到有一天自己也可以制作出这样的课件。万彩手影大师,其实并没有大家想象的那么难,只要跟着教程学习...

2021-01-01 22:16:37 331

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除